I haven't seen one article saying that the redevelopment of Arden Street is actually going to happen. I have found where the State Government is pledging 3.7 million towards the approx 9 mill required to do it but where is the rest coming from? I've heard some people say the AFL or Fed Govt but no where can I find this is actually going ahead.
Given that the AFL are at loggerheads with the Kangaroos over the relocation issue you'd think any funding they might of pledged (if in fact they have) might be in danger.
State Govt funding source:
http://www.dpc.vic.gov.au/domino/Web_Notes/newmedia.nsf/8fc6e140ef55837cca256c8c00183cdc/73a2c2dcde640213ca25733c007ecedd!OpenDocument
Is it going to happen or is it just a matter of lets rattle some cans and hope we get the remaining 5.3 mill or so?
Any chance the Kanagroos are hoping to stay in North Melbourne would hinge on this redevelopment going ahead. Does anyone really know the facts on this?

According to the Melbourne Times about a months ago or more now it was all ready to start when they realised they hadnt tested the soil, they then did so and found that it was gonna cost about $1m more to build and they would have to wait another year.
The story was very critical, saying that testing the soil is meant to be the first thing done and the level of organisation on the project must be very poor.
